你查询的IP:[124.16.196.20]  地理位置:中国–北京–北京中国科学院

最新查询59.151.45.201 120.109.37.179 218.7.7.180 221.192.247.161 116.56.125.85 124.196.243.108 58.24.73.20 116.112.223.180 117.128.109.167 124.16.196.20 203.187.160.163 221.224.132.154 222.192.203.88 59.80.189.240 219.72.3.173 123.52.2.215 117.32.19.205 58.100.127.184 220.242.101.210 122.144.128.177 221.172.119.145 120.24.144.246 119.18.208.161 125.104.146.16 202.38.136.190 210.21.21.92 124.240.128.176 202.127.216.147 220.248.85.232 202.127.112.55 222.240.159.35